Flat 2, Devonshire Court, 44, Belwell Lane, in B74, is a leasehold flat / maisonette on Belwell Lane. It last sold for £139,950 in 2015 — its 3rd recorded sale, down 11% on its first recorded sale of £158,000 in 2006.

The neighbourhood

Who lives here and how the area ranks — the Birmingham 002B neighbourhood, from the Census and the Indices of Deprivation.

IMD decile 10/10among the least deprived areas in England; household income about 11% above the national average; shared/rented housing low.

10/10Among the least deprived areas in England
1 · most deprived10 · least deprived

In plain terms: education & skills and crime score well, but a weaker living environment.
